First, consider what you truly need to store. Kopperston's climate, with its humid summers and cold winters, means that items like holiday decorations, outdoor equipment, or family heirlooms may require climate-controlled units to prevent damage from temperature swings and moisture. Many local facilities in nearby towns such as Oceana or Mullens offer these specialized units, which are worth the investment for sensitive belongings. For general household items or business inventory, standard drive-up units are often available and more affordable.
Location is key when searching for storage units near you. While Kopperston itself is small, you'll find convenient options within a short drive. Look for facilities along Route 97 or near the Kopperston Post Office area, as these are often accessible and well-maintained. When visiting, ask about security features like gated access, surveillance cameras, and on-site management—peace of mind is priceless when storing your possessions. Don't hesitate to chat with neighbors or check local community boards; word-of-mouth recommendations in Kopperston can lead you to trusted, family-owned storage providers who prioritize customer service.
To maximize your storage experience, plan ahead. Measure your items and choose a unit size that fits your needs without overpaying for empty space. In Kopperston, where many residents value practicality, stacking boxes neatly and using shelving can help you optimize smaller units. Additionally, inquire about flexible rental terms, especially if your storage needs are temporary, like during home renovations or while downsizing. Some local facilities may offer discounts for long-term commitments or military personnel, so it's always worth asking.
